Overview of the RTX 4080 and RTX 3080 Ti
The NVIDIA RTX 4080 is part of the newer 40-series lineup, featuring advanced architecture and improved efficiency. The RTX 3080 Ti, a high-end 30-series card, has been popular for its excellent performance but is known for higher power consumption and heat output.
Design and Cooling Technologies
Both cards utilize robust cooling solutions, but there are differences in design:
- RTX 4080: Typically equipped with larger heatsinks, multiple fans, and vapor chamber technology for efficient heat dissipation.
- RTX 3080 Ti: Uses triple-fan designs with high airflow but may have less advanced cooling compared to newer models.
Thermal Performance Under Load
In testing scenarios, the RTX 4080 generally maintains lower temperatures, thanks to its improved cooling design and architectural efficiencies. Typical temperature ranges:
- RTX 4080: 65°C to 75°C under heavy gaming or rendering loads.
- RTX 3080 Ti: 75°C to 85°C under similar conditions.
Factors Influencing Cooling Efficiency
Several factors can influence the thermal performance of these GPUs:
- Case airflow and ventilation
- Ambient temperature
- Overclocking settings
- Quality of the cooling solution provided by the manufacturer
Conclusion
Overall, the NVIDIA RTX 4080 tends to run cooler than the RTX 3080 Ti under similar conditions. Its advanced cooling design and architectural improvements contribute to better thermal management. For users prioritizing lower temperatures and quieter operation, the RTX 4080 is the preferable choice.
